Issue, posted by Jan Gruenert on 19 Jan 2025, 11:46
|
1) BKR calls SUN11h20 and informs about issues with the SA1 SRA. Motors in ERROR.
2) Additionally, there was this morning a fire alarm, where in one rack (SASE1 rack 1.1 in XTD2) the gas extinguishing system was triggered, see also https://ttfinfo.desy.de/XFELelog/show.jsp?dir=/2025/03/19.01_M&pos=2025-01-19T10:22:14
PRC investigating.
BEAM STATUS: SA1 is still lasing at 1100 uJ at 9 keV, IMGFEL is inserted and beam visible. XGM and imagers operational.
- All SA1-SRA MOTORS (SA1_XTD2_PSLIT/MOTOR/) in sa1_beckhoff_mov are in ERROR and cannot be reset.
- Same for SA1_XTD2_FLT/MOTOR/TARGET (in ERROR and cannot be reset)
- SA1_XTD2_SRA_SLIT/MDL/MAIN in ERROR
- Same for SA1_XTD9_IMGPII45/MOTOR/NAVITAR_FOCUS and _ZOOM, but these karabo devices can be RESET, however Hardware State remains ERROR. Hardware interlocked.
- Same for SA1_XTD2_PES/SWITCH/G1_OK and G2_OK, but these karabo devices can be RESET, and the Hardware State here is then OFF. Hardware REGION is normal.
- SA1_XTD2_PES/SERIAL/V101256D and SA1_XTD2_PES/VALVE/V101256D in ERROR, can be reset. the STATE = NORMAL.
- Also found in ERROR: SA1_XTD2_WATCHDOG/MDL/STOP2_BKG_IMGFEL (but can be reset, is stopped).
- BeckhoffPlcMonitor SA1_BR_SYS/PLC/MOV_PLCMON in ERROR, can be reset, Hardware state NORMAL.
- SA1_XTD9_MIRR/ACTRL/RZ in ERROR (not the other related motors)
- SA1_XTD2_PSLIT/LVDT/BLADE... all in ERROR, can be reset, then hardware state ON. Hardware error description: "PLC Error: Terminal is not operational"
- SA1_XTD9_MIRR/ASESN/RY and RZ in ERROR, can be reset, then hardware state ON. Hardware error description: "0xc009"
- SA1_BR_SYS/PLC/XFELO_PLCMON in ERROR, can be reset, Hardware state NORMAL.
- SA1_XTD2_DOOCS/CAM/OTRC_2615_T9 (DOOCS-to-karabo bridge for transmissive imager) not instantiated. I instantiate it, there are no issues, works fine.
- Everything OK with SA1 vacuum devices.
Actions for BKR to continue SASE tuning:
- The IMGFEL image is oversaturated. Changing to BN. The beam is at (13.5mm / 4mm), while the handover cross is at (12.75, 5.22mm). Beam is clipping at the top SRA blade.
- inserting transmissive imager (YAG). Beam is fully visible and centered at X=1045,Y=1140. Instruction to BKR to use this imager to shift the beam center, and then continue on IMGFEL.
Further actions:
- Information to DRC (Bruno)
- He will inform EEE-OCD to look into the issue and see what they might be able to fix without an access.
- If they find out an access is required to fix hardware in XTD2, we will request an access (probably not today but MON or TUE).
- A redmine ticket of DOC will collect the infos from DRC and EEE-OCD.
A similar issue at SA1 XTD2 rack 1.1 had occurred in November 2024, see https://in.xfel.eu/elog/OPERATION-2024/205
Updates MON morning:
- EEE made the access request and it was scheduled for MON 10am: #215916 - Suspected blown fuse replacement in Rack 1.1
